dm: implement a MTD uclass

Implement a Memory Technology Device (MTD) uclass. It should
include most flash drivers in the future. Though no uclass ops
are defined yet, the MTD ops could be used.

The NAND flash driver is based on MTD. The CFI flash and SPI
flash support MTD, too. It should make sense to convert them
to MTD uclass.

+ 12 - 0
drivers/mtd/Kconfig

@@ -1,3 +1,15 @@
+menu "MTD Support"
+
+config MTD
+	bool "Enable Driver Model for MTD drivers"
+	depends on DM
+	help
+	  Enable driver model for Memory Technology Devices (MTD), such as
+	  flash, RAM and similar chips, often used for solid state file
+	  systems on embedded devices.
+
+endmenu
+
 source "drivers/mtd/nand/Kconfig"
 
 source "drivers/mtd/spi/Kconfig"

+ 21 - 0
drivers/mtd/mtd-uclass.c

@@ -0,0 +1,21 @@
+/*
+ * Copyright (C) 2015 Thomas Chou <thomas@wytron.com.tw>
+ *
+ * SPDX-License-Identifier:	GPL-2.0+
+ */
+
+#include <common.h>
+#include <dm.h>
+#include <errno.h>
+#include <mtd.h>
+
+/*
+ * Implement a MTD uclass which should include most flash drivers.
+ * The uclass private is pointed to mtd_info.
+ */
+
+UCLASS_DRIVER(mtd) = {
+	.id		= UCLASS_MTD,
+	.name		= "mtd",
+	.per_device_auto_alloc_size = sizeof(struct mtd_info),
+};
